Narrow Escape For Odisha Fishermen In Sea After Boat Catches Fire

Bhadrak: At least 10 fishermen had a close shave after their fishing boat caught fire in the sea near A P J Abdul Kalam Island off Odisha coast on Thursday.

According to sources, the fishermen of Dosinga village of Dhamra area in Bhadrak district had ventured into the sea on a fishing mission. As the fishermen were busy fishing in the sea close to A P J Abdul Kalam Island, earlier known as Wheeler Island, a fire broke out in the boat.

As smoke billowed out and flames erupted in the boat, the fishermen informed the Coast Guard about the incident. A rescue team was soon pressed into operation and the fishermen were saved.

While the exact reason behind the fire was yet to be ascertained, the flame reportedly emanated near the engine. The rescued fishermen were stated to be in good health and none of them was hurt in the incident, sources added.
